E.V.R Street behind the Tiruchi Mahatma Gandhi Memorial Government Hospital has become a dumping ground for domestic waste. Sanitary workers blame the residents, claiming that they do not hand over the waste when the waste collection vehicles go to collect them.
E.V.R. Street is home to a few apartment complexes and a hostel. A few small shacks serving breakfast also line the street, which is cluttered with plastic and food waste. The buildings are inhabited by wealthy individuals but the road facing the buildings is in a poor state.
Breeding of mosquitoes and other insects could cause infections, residents said. The eateries which serve food dump food waste wrapped in banana leaves here. It leads to dogs and pigs feeding on them, they added.
